Good Afternoon,
Im new to the group with an 87 XJS V-12.
This car has been in my family for 30 years and is the vehicle I learned how to drive on when I was 12 years old and was recently given to me for my 40th birthday.
The exterior has been completely restored and the interior is in great shape for 30 years old.
I'm always looking to learn more about the nuances of older Jaguars.
